Chandu Champion day 5 box office: Kartik Aaryan's Chandu Champion, which debuted on June 14, has been getting mixed reactions from both critics and spectators. The film, co-produced by Sajid Nadiadwala and Kabir Khan,  has been appreciated for its compelling storyline. The film is based on the life of India’s first Paralympics gold medallist, Murlikant Petkar. However, the movie's box office performance took a significant hit on day 5 of its theatrical release.

Chandu Champion day 5 box office 

On day 5, Chandu Champion slowed down at the box office and managed to collect Rs 3.25 crore. This has brought the collection to nearly Rs 30 crore, Rs 29.75 crore to be precise. As per Sacnilk, “Chandu Champion had an overall 13.86% Hindi Occupancy on Tuesday, June 18, 2024.”

Chandu Champion day 5 box office X

Chandu Champion day 5 occupancy

Morning Shows: 6.52%

Afternoon Shows: 12.65%

Evening Shows: 15.13%

Night Shows: 21.15%

Javed Akhtar reviews Chandu Champion

Talking to his X account, Javed wrote, “Watched Chandu Champion. Who would have believed it if it not would have been a 100% true story .particularly enjoyed the 2nd half. Another feather in Kabir khan’s cap . Kartik is a delightful surprise in a dramatic role . Vijay Raaz is brilliant. Cinematographer Sudeep Chatterji’ s work is mind blowing  . My hats off to the editor.”

Kabir Khan On Chandu Champion Low Box Office Opening

In a recent interview with Times Now, Kabir Khan said, "The slow start did throw us off balance. But luckily, the word-of-mouth was positive. Let's see how it goes from here. Nowadays, it's hard to predict anything about the box office. We made a film which we thought would be liked by the audience. I am glad the audience ratio is increasing. These are tough times. We should be grateful for whatever attention the audience gives us."

Talking about if Kartik Aaryan’s portrayal could be a possible reason for the low opening, he said, "That could be a reason, yes. His fans have certain expectations from him. A new narrative, a new experience from him takes time to sink in. Hopefully, we will be seeing more people coming to the theatres to see our film. Those who have seen it have come our teary eyed, very moved. Kartik’s performance is already been singled out for the awards. We have room to keep growing till Kalki 2898 AD releases on June 27."
